Albany, Oregon vs. Lahaina, Hawaii

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Lahaina, Hawaii is 61.1% more expensive than Albany, Oregon.

You would need a salary of $80,528 in Lahaina, Hawaii to maintain the standard of living you have in Albany, Oregon.
